Maryann Xue commented on PHOENIX-3488:
--------------------------------------

The problem was caused by AggregateExpandDistinctAggregatesRule, which kept 
being filed endlessly. Simply adding 
{{planner.removeRule(AggregateExpandDistinctAggregatesRule.INSTANCE);}} will 
get rid of this problem. I believe this is a Calcite bug and we don't need this 
rule once we implement all XXX(distinct x) calls. Anyway, Phoenix only supports 
COUNT(DISTINCT x) right now, so you might still need to keep some of the 
not-supported-feature check there, both in 
{{PhoenixConverterRules.isConvertible()}} and in 
{{PhoenixAbstractAggregate.serializeAggregators()}}. I suggest removing all 
checks from PhoenixAbstractAggregate constructor though, which is to keep 
things in just one place and follow the current convention of all other Phoenix 
rels.
